What customers say
Users highly value the Chef'n Glass Mandoline primarily for its superior hygiene and modern aesthetic. The glass construction resists stains and odors, setting it apart from plastic models. Performance is excellent; the sharp blade consistently produces uniform, precise slices of various produce. Operation is straightforward, appealing to novice users. However, the defining feature is also its main drawback: the glass material raises durability concerns due to reports of chipping or breakage, requiring careful handling. While the slicing precision is top tier, potential buyers must weigh the benefits of cleanliness and design against the inherent fragility of the glass body.
